The 13,896 violent crimes reported in Kansas in 2020 was a 9.5% increase from 2019 and was 24.4% above the 10-year average. Print. Kansas set a record high for FBI-defined murders in 2020, and national theories about a surge in drug and gang violence don't appear to explain the high death count in the state. Dennis Lynn Rader (born March 9, 1945) is an American serial killer known as BTK (an abbreviation he gave himself, for "bind, torture, kill"), the BTK Strangler or the BTK Killer.Between 1974 and 1991, he killed ten people in Wichita and Park City, Kansas, and sent taunting letters to police and media outlets describing the details of his crimes.
